Now its just a matter of ironing out a few kinks that I can't seem to find a solution to and are driving me nuts ... :/ perhaps the most conspicuous is that with urxvt-unicode being my favorite terminal it is NOT recognized by the kde desktop in that it doesn't show up on the pager, windowlist menu, or taskbar, and when I go to minimize it, it essential disappears into the abyss. It's still running since it shows up on a ps, but i haven't figured a way to bring it back up yet. This is obviously problematic and annoying as hell. I'm not sure this if this is related to not being registered in utmp/wtmp but I have followed all the directions of adding: dpkg-statoverride --force --update --add root utmp 2755 /usr/bin/urxvt dpkg-statoverride --force --update --add root utmp 2755 /usr/bin/urxvtd dpkg-statoverride --force --update --add root utmp 2755 /usr/bin/urxvtc urxvt apps as sgid root.
